
Transforming Small Spaces: The Art of Functional Elegance
The bathroom revealed in this week’s feature embodies the perfect blend of tradition and modernity, showcasing how thoughtful design can elevate a compact space. Located in Encinitas, California, the 100-square-foot en suite bathroom underwent a stunning transformation, courtesy of designers Lynn Siemer and Dani Pestka from Blythe Interiors. The couple entrusted their vision to these experts, aiming to enhance their bathroom while maintaining functionality.
Challenges in Design: Identifying What Lacked in the Old Bathroom
The previous design, characterized by bland beige and brown hues, fell short in both style and utility. The couple, parents to three sons, felt cramped due to ineffectively organized spaces and overwhelming structural elements, such as the jetted tub and partition walls. Such features not only occupied valuable floor space but also constricted the natural flow within the area. Hence, the challenge was clear: create a retreat that embraces spaciousness and warmth, utilising a palette that feels inviting.
Innovative Solutions: Structuring a Stylish Retreat
In response to the limitations of their earlier setup, the designers opted for dark-stained wood vanities that catch the eye while providing ample storage. This tweak brings a sense of richness and warmth to the space. The addition of a stylishly arched niche for a makeup area serves more than just aesthetics; it also introduces an element of accessibility.
Moreover, a freestanding tub was introduced to create an open breathing space, a smart design that enhances both luxury and leisure. A new luxurious shower, now enclosed with frameless glass, reflects a modern touch while significantly improving the overall bathing experience. Lastly, the tasteful beige-and-white checkerboard flooring adds elegance and visual interest, transforming the space into a timeless sanctuary.
